My wife and I have Nexus 5x. When the first update came out a bout a month ago, it took a few days before my wife's phone got the notice, but mine happened right away. I updated my phone right away this morning, but my wife's says its up to date.

My understanding is that your device has to be whitelisted to get the update. Not all devices are whitelisted at once so the servers don't get overloaded. Could be just that your serial number or something of that nature that puts your device into an earlier grouping...?

They stagger them in case any showstopper bugs that they missed pop up. There have been a few releases in the past that they halted after the first couple rounds of updates.

IIRC, the schedule they normally keep for OS updates is 5 rounds, with increasing numbers in each, with the last one being general release at 2 weeks. Can't remember where I saw that, tho, so it could be wrong.
